Road Safety - Skidding In floods

Author

Chennai has a lot of subways under railway tracks. Invariably most subways have puddles of water from sewage pipes or rain. These places are particularly risky for two wheelers. A few years back while I was going to meet my friend at Tambaram, I fell from the two wheeler due to slippery roads. Care should be taken to ensure there is no water stagnation in subways and that water drains away quickly.

Road Safety - Over speeding

Author

I travel home on a two wheeler during weekends from Puducherry to Karaikal to be with my family. However on one such trip in December 2019 I met with a road crash. Travelling at around 60 kmph, a dog suddenly crossed the road. I applied my brakes to avoid hitting the dog, but it was scary when the two wheeler skidded and I fell from the bike.

Making Electricity Bills Consumer Friendly - A Tamil Nadu Case Study

CAG, in partnership with Council on Energy, Environment and Water (CEEW), and supported by Shakti Sustainable Energy Foundation has conducted a study on using the electricity bill as an enabling mechanism to improve information disclosure and promote greater public participation in the electricity sector. This Tamil Nadu Case Study captures consumers’ perception of electricity bill formats, awareness of bill elements and their expectations from a model bill, and in-turn recommends redesigning of Tamil Nadu’s electricity bill format based on consumer feedback
